L-Arabinose is a naturally occurring pentose sugar, meaning it's a monosaccharide with five carbon atoms. It plays a significant role in various biological processes and has applications in scientific research and industry. Here's a more detailed description:

Chemical Structure and Properties:

  • Chemical Formula: C₅H₁₀O₅
  • Structure: It's a pentose sugar with an aldehyde group (aldopentose).
  • Occurrence: It's found in plant cell walls, particularly in gums like gum arabic and gum karaya.
  • Physical State: White crystalline powder.
  • Solubility: Soluble in water.
  • It exists in various stereoisomers, with the "L" form being the most common natural form.

Biological Roles and Functions:

  • Plant Cell Walls: L-arabinose is a component of plant cell wall polysaccharides, contributing to the structural integrity of plant tissues.
  • Arabinose Operon: It's famously involved in the arabinose operon in E. coli, a classic model for studying gene regulation. In this system, the presence of L-arabinose triggers the expression of genes necessary for its metabolism.
  • Microbiology: It's used as a selective medium in microbiology to differentiate between bacterial species based on their ability to metabolize L-arabinose.

Applications and Uses:

  • Biological Research: L-arabinose is widely used in molecular biology and genetics research, particularly in studies of gene regulation and bacterial metabolism.
  • Microbiology: It's used in culture media to identify and differentiate microorganisms.
  • Food Industry: It has potential applications as a low-calorie sweetener and in food products due to its ability to inhibit sucrose absorption.
  • Pharmaceuticals: It's used in some pharmaceutical formulations and as a component of certain drugs.

CAS number

5328-37-0

Chemical formula

C₅H₁₀O₅

Molar mass

150.13 g/mol

Physical state

White crystalline powder.

Odor

Odorless

Melting point

158-160 °C

Boiling point

Decomposes before boiling.

Density

1.59 g/cm

Solubility in water

Highly soluble
